Learn English

If there is a will, there would always be a way. So, try to read some good books, listen to English radio channels and practice as much as you can. You will see the difference in your language skills.

Where can I learn English pronunciation online?
Most online dictionaries such as Merriam Webster, Oxford or Chambers provide pronunciation along with word meanings. Or you can also downloadd apps dedicated to helping you with pronunciation.
